Our client is a leading food business committed to delivering high-quality products, category-leading innovation, and exceptional service to their retail partners.
With ambitious growth plans and a strong reputation across the UK grocery sector, they are seeking an experienced and driven Senior Commercial Manager to lead one of our most strategically important retail partnerships.
This is an exciting opportunity for a commercially astute account leader who thrives in a fast-paced environment and has a proven track record of delivering profitable growth with major UK grocery retailers.
As Senior Commercial Manager, you will take ownership of a key retail account, driving sustainable sales growth, margin performance, and long-term strategic development.
You will lead the customer relationship, develop compelling joint business plans, and work cross-functionally to deliver exceptional commercial outcomes.
Key Responsibilities Full P&L responsibility for a major retail account.
Lead commercial negotiations to drive sales, margin, and market share.
Evaluate promotional performance and identify opportunities for improvement.
Provide accurate forecasting and performance reporting.
Mentor and develop junior team members while championing a high-performance culture.
Proven success managing major UK grocery retail accounts.
Experience at Commercial Manager level within FMCG or food manufacturing.
Strong track record of delivering profitable growth and building strategic customer relationships.
Experience in own label and/or branded products.
A confident leader with experience coaching, mentoring, and developing others.
Office based West London £70-75k Wider package including Car Allowance, Bonus, Private Healthcare Strong commitment to training and development This is an exciting opportunity to take ownership of a high-profile retail partnership, lead strategic growth initiatives, and play a key role in the continued success of a growing business.
